Output e664c3176d648c9b1727a5a5b0607b7cb73f0f4e488288851b87a69b6ecb1b74:0

value
77100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4baa30bb475ca30840c187c7e27d90924e17a2ca OP_EQUAL
address
38b6UxtTz4JafNzU3obcrtCFfMDcJMAeLm
transaction
e664c3176d648c9b1727a5a5b0607b7cb73f0f4e488288851b87a69b6ecb1b74
spent
true